My husband and I will be traveling to Santorini in September 2004. We wanted to stay in Oia. Does anyone know how far Oia is from Fira? Do we need to rent a car or can we take a cab into Oia....approximately how much would a cab cost? Thanks!

Oia is only bout 7 miles from Fira. The island is small, you can get around easily by local bus (1 Euro) or taxi (10 Euro). Renting a car isn't really necessary. Buses run one/hour from 9 am to 9 pm, more frequently and later in the summer months. In September the last bus back to Oia leaves about 9:30 pm, but of course you should always check for current scheduling at the bus stop in Oia or Fira.

Naxos is 2 hours away by car ferry, there's one that leaves Santorini in the morning and returns in the afternoon, enough time to get a look around the main village and take a bus ride to some other part of the island. Ios is actually on the route before Naxos from Santorini, but I've not been there in so long I don't know what it has to offer.
